The Jolly Jumper has been around for over 75 years, and for good reason. Designed for babies up to 28 lbs, this jumper is meant to support your little one’s development while keeping them engaged and happy. It’s spring-loaded, so your baby gets a satisfying bounce that helps with coordination and releases all that pent-up energy, making it a great way to get them ready for nap time or bedtime.
This jumper is incredibly easy to set up—no tools required. You simply clamp it onto most door frames with trim, and that’s it. The lightweight steel frame makes it portable, so you can move it between rooms or even take it on the go. It’s a perfect fit for parents who live in smaller spaces or want something easy to store when not in use. And, of course, the height is adjustable, so it grows with your baby from around 3 months to walking age.

Now, like any product, there are a few things to consider. First, while the adjustable height is great for accommodating babies of different sizes, it’s important to make sure your door frame has the right kind of trim for the clamp to securely attach. The lack of a stand means your baby’s movement is limited to the doorway, which could be a drawback for some parents who prefer more freedom of motion. Another thing to note is the weight limit of 28 lbs—it’s perfect for infants, but as your baby gets older and heavier, you might find yourself wishing it could support a bit more.

The build quality is excellent for its price. The steel frame feels solid, and the seat is comfortable and supportive for your baby. It doesn’t feel flimsy, which is key when you’re talking about a product that holds your baby in mid-air. As for longevity, this is a product that’s been around for decades, so it’s safe to assume it’s built to last.
